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Library Course Catalog
 Status: Free Trial Status: Free Trial- École Polytechnique Fédérale de Lausanne - Skills you'll gain: Scala Programming, Data Structures, Distributed Computing, Algorithms, Functional Design, Scalability, Other Programming Languages, Java, Performance Tuning 
 - Coursera Project Network - Skills you'll gain: Plotly, Dashboard, Pandas (Python Package), Data Manipulation, Interactive Data Visualization, Data Visualization Software, Data Visualization, Web Applications, Data Science, Data Analysis, Python Programming 
 Status: Free Trial Status: Free Trial- Imperial College London - Skills you'll gain: Tensorflow, Generative Model Architectures, Deep Learning, Image Analysis, Bayesian Statistics, Artificial Neural Networks, Machine Learning, Unsupervised Learning, Probability & Statistics, Dimensionality Reduction 
 Status: Free Trial Status: Free Trial- Imperial College London - Skills you'll gain: Tensorflow, Keras (Neural Network Library), Deep Learning, Image Analysis, Computer Programming, Program Development, Data Validation, Applied Machine Learning, Supervised Learning, Predictive Modeling, Computer Vision, Machine Learning Methods, Artificial Neural Networks, Jupyter, Application Programming Interface (API) 
 Status: Free Trial Status: Free Trial- University of Michigan - Skills you'll gain: Network Analysis, Social Network Analysis, Graph Theory, Data Analysis, Analysis, Pandas (Python Package), Predictive Analytics, Unsupervised Learning, Matplotlib, Python Programming, Data Import/Export, Algorithms 
 Status: Free Trial Status: Free Trial- University of Michigan - Skills you'll gain: Unified Modeling Language, Software Design, Image Analysis, Python Programming, Jupyter, Software Engineering, Application Programming Interface (API), Object Oriented Programming (OOP), Computer Vision, Integrated Development Environments, Computer Programming 
 Status: Free Status: Free- DeepLearning.AI - Skills you'll gain: Generative AI Agents, Artificial Intelligence, LLM Application, Agentic systems, Business Process Automation, Automation, Tool Calling, Debugging, Prompt Engineering, Coordination, Prioritization 
 Status: Free Trial Status: Free Trial- DeepLearning.AI - Skills you'll gain: Extract, Transform, Load, Data Pipelines, Data Import/Export, Tensorflow, Data Processing, Feature Engineering, Data Integration, Data Transformation, Data Sharing, Data Management, Performance Tuning 
 Status: Free Trial Status: Free Trial- Imperial College London - Skills you'll gain: Tensorflow, Data Pipelines, Keras (Neural Network Library), Deep Learning, Natural Language Processing, Data Processing, Artificial Neural Networks, Time Series Analysis and Forecasting, Data Transformation, Performance Tuning 
 - Coursera Project Network - Skills you'll gain: PyTorch (Machine Learning Library), Image Analysis, Computer Vision, Applied Machine Learning, Deep Learning 
 - Coursera Project Network - Skills you'll gain: Scikit Learn (Machine Learning Library), Applied Machine Learning, Machine Learning Algorithms, Classification And Regression Tree (CART), Supervised Learning, Random Forest Algorithm, Machine Learning, Unsupervised Learning, Data Analysis 
 Status: NewStatus: Free Trial Status: NewStatus: Free Trial- Skills you'll gain: Data Processing, AI Personalization, Data Manipulation, Data Cleansing, Data Transformation, Feature Engineering, Pandas (Python Package), Text Mining, Predictive Modeling, Unstructured Data, Scikit Learn (Machine Learning Library), Data Integration, Python Programming, Data Analysis, Applied Machine Learning, NumPy 
Library learners also search
In summary, here are 10 of our most popular library courses
- Parallel programming: École Polytechnique Fédérale de Lausanne
- Create Interactive Dashboards with Streamlit and Python:Â Coursera Project Network
- Probabilistic Deep Learning with TensorFlow 2:Â Imperial College London
- Getting started with TensorFlow 2:Â Imperial College London
- Applied Social Network Analysis in Python:Â University of Michigan
- Python Project: Software Engineering and Image Manipulation:Â University of Michigan
- Multi AI Agent Systems with crewAI:Â DeepLearning.AI
- Data Pipelines with TensorFlow Data Services:Â DeepLearning.AI
- Customising your models with TensorFlow 2:Â Imperial College London
- Deep Learning with PyTorch : Object Localization:Â Coursera Project Network










